Ok, Here goes, I installed my MC machine cluster today (looks awesome ) But i ran into install snags like with everything we do to our cars

1. Blinkers, i found loose wires on the harness for the multifunction switch, and they happen to belong to the blinkers i have been trying to fix for some time now, can anyone hook me up with an up close picture of where the light blue/white wire goes to?

2. My volt meter was installed just like autometer said to, i keyed into the stock wiring harness but the volt meter keeps pegging past 18 volts. Could this have something to do with me using a lightbulb instead of a resistor for the alternator?

3. Since i did awa with the stock gauge cluster I am using an autometer fuel gauge for ford platforms, i have it installed according to autometer but when i turn on the car it lifts a bit and stays below E. It wasnt working before so im assuming its not the antislosh module, what do i do with the sender now?

Everything else went as smooth as it could have been with a color blind installer and a rainy day, hopefully you guys can help me out.
